KAP is the neuronal organelle adaptor for Kinesin-2 KIF3AB and KIF3AC

Abstract: Kinesin-driven organelle transport is crucial for neuron development and maintenance, yet the mechanisms by which kinesins specifically bind their organelle cargoes remain undefined. In contrast to other transport kinesins, the neuronal function and specific organelle adaptors of heterodimeric Kinesin-2 family members KIF3AB and KIF3AC remain unknown. We developed a novel microscopy-based assay to define protein-protein interactions in intact neurons. The experiments found that KIF3AB and KIF3AC both bind KAP.… Show more
